    These have been around since the iphone first came out. Then can work on at&t but pay attention to the bands it has. Many of the sciphones do not have the 850 band, which would make it pretty much useless if you don't live in a major city.

    Quote Originally Posted by mbaverizon
    so if it has the 850 band it's pretty much like the regular iPhone?? If I got one what would I be losing compared to the iPhone? Can they be jailbroken , thanks
    You would be losing all the features of the iPhone. These phones cannot run any iPhone apps. Although some can run JAVA apps like Opera Mini 4.2 and Bolt 1.5 just for lite web browsing when you are away from your computer.
